New online! Addressing the Lp(a) hypothesis: will lowering Lp(a) decrease the risk of cardiovascular events? #CardioSky
Addressing the Lp(a) hypothesis: will lowering Lp(a) decrease the risk of cardiovascular events?
Nature Reviews Cardiology, Published online: 17 March 2026; doi:10.1038/s41569-026-01278-8Elevated plasma concentrations of lipoprotein(a) (Lp(a)) are an important risk factor for several cardiovascular diseases. However, to date, elevated Lp(a) levels have not been directly targeted by clinicians because Lp(a) levels are almost entirely genetically determined and are comparatively resistant to standard lipid-lowering therapies. This unmet medical need might soon be addressed with the advent of potent Lp(a)-lowering therapies.
